The xplatcppwindows.dll is a dynamic link library (DLL) file that plays a crucial role in the functioning of various software applications on Windows operating systems. As a vital component of the Microsoft Visual C++ runtime library, this DLL file facilitates the execution of C++-based programs, enabling seamless interaction between the application and the Windows environment.
: This is the most effective fix for most users. You can do this via PowerShell as an administrator: Right-click the Start button and select Terminal (Admin) PowerShell (Admin) Run the command to uninstall Gaming Services: xplatcppwindows.dll
A specialized interoperability layer that allows developers to write UI logic once in standard C++ (shared across iOS, Android, and Linux) and have it natively render and behave like a native Windows application, without requiring a complete rewrite for the Windows ecosystem. The xplatcppwindows
Large organizations with internal development teams sometimes create a shared cross-platform C++ library for use across multiple Windows-based internal tools. You can do this via PowerShell as an
: If you moved your game folder manually, the system may lose track of the DLL location. Re-pointing the installer to the correct directory often fixes the link.